Organization Details

Name of the Organization: Ehsan Proshikkhon Seba Foundation (EPSF)

Legal Status of the Organization: Joint Stock Company of the People’s Republic of Bangladesh. Registration No- S-10386.

Size of the Organization: As of June 2015, total number of members of the organization stood at 15,235 and that of regular staffs were 80 of which 15 were working at its head office and the rest 65 were field level staffs.

Size of Annual Budget: Total annual budget of EPSF for the fiscal year 2015-2016 is Tk. 5,600,5500.

Skill on imparting life skill and income generating training:

EPSF is well experienced in providing training on various issues including life skill and income generating activities. Through these trainings EPSF has created many skilled persons who are engaged on self-employment. Following are some of the life skill and income generating trainings carried out by EPSF.

Farming Activities: Home gardening, nursery, Poultry ra1s1ng, cow/goat rearing, cow fattening, maize cultivation and homestead tree plantation.

Off Firming activities: Sewing, Boutiques, food processing, handloom, driving, electrical repairing/wiring.

Course of on Life Skill Training: Reproductive health, prevention of dowry, voter education, human rights education, adult literacy and numeracy, prevention of domestic violence , health and nutrition, family planning and child care and prevention of child marriage/illegal divorce.

Financial Management Capacity:

EPSF has instituted prudential accounting practices in all level of financial dealings. The whole system is guided by a strong financial manual and following International Accounting Standard. External audit is a regular process selected by the Board. The organization has credibility of strong financial monitoring to ensure that the services are properly delivered to the people through the cost effective utilization of the resource supplied. All the fund of organization in its Bank Account which is operating by the joint signature as rule of constitution and fund are withdrawn as per decisions of the Executive Committee meeting. Accounts are maintained as per accounting and audit standard. For the smooth functioning of the project activities all sorts of Bank Accounts of EPSF have been maintaining with joint signature system. The authorized signatory powered personnel of MSI are the chairman, Executive Director and the Finance Director. All sorts of voucher or advance are to place in the Executive committee meeting and according to the approval of the meeting money is withdrawn from the Bank Accounts by the signature of any the two of the authorized signatory personnel.
